Hillhouse High has the state’s best male basketball players and its fastest female runners. Aldermen congratulated both groups on Monday night.

In a special ceremony, aldermen issued official citations to the members of the Hillhouse boys basketball team and to four girls on the schools track team.

Basketball players pose.

The basketball team last month beat Fairfield Prep to win the Class LL state championship, 52 – 42. The Hillhouse Academics had a 26 – 1 record for the season. Their lineup includes the sons of two aldermen, Jeanette Morrison and Carlton Staggers, who handed out the citations with Alderman Al Paolillo.

The Hillhouse track stars were Class M state champions this year. The four seniors honored by the Board of Aldermen have all secured four-year college scholarships. Precious Holmes, Kellie Davis, and Johnnesse Peterson were in the aldermanic chamber to receive their citations.

Hillhouse Principal, and likely mayoral candidate, Kermit Carolina, also showed up to stand with his student athletes as they accepted their recognition.
